Understanding Online Driving Courses
Online driving courses are created to inform aspiring chauffeurs through web-based platforms, permitting them to find out at their own pace and convenience. These courses typically incorporate vital parts of chauffeur education, consisting of traffic laws, safe driving practices, and the responsibilities of operating a vehicle.
